Rental Yields and Trends

Understanding rental yields in Vartur is essential for any investor. As properties in the area are snapped up quickly, the rental market reflects this demand. A few notable trends include:

  • Increasing Rental Prices: The average rent has seen a steady increase driven by demand, with areas seeing attractive returns for landlords. For instance, a two-bedroom apartment that rented for approximately 80,000 AED a year a few years back is now looking at an upward trend nearer to 100,000 AED.
  • High Occupancy Rates: Properties in Vartur often report occupancy rates that hover around the 90% mark, which is impressive and points towards a stable rental market. This means investors have greater assurance they’ll have tenants to help cover operational costs.
  • Seasonality in Rental Market: Seasonal fluctuations, especially through major events and holidays, amp up demand for short-term rentals. Investors can benefit from this nuance if they consider short-term leasing strategies for suitable properties.

Comparative Market Analysis

A thorough comparative market analysis (CMA) is vital when looking at investment opportunities. Vartur stands out when compared to nearby neighborhoods due to:

  • Affordability: When looking at the price per square foot, Vartur generally offers lower prices than areas like Dubai Marina or Downtown. This gives investors a chance to maximize their property square footage while staying within budget.
  • Emerging Infrastructure: Recent investments in infrastructure, including roads, schools, and transport links, are making Vartur more accessible than ever. The upcoming metro line is expected to dramatically increase property values.
  • Value Appreciation Potential: Historical data indicates that properties in Vartur have appreciated by approximately 5-7% annually over the last five years, providing a steady uptick in property values. This upward trajectory positions Vartur as a desirable investment locale for both short-term and long-term investors.

Key Regulations Affecting Vartur

In Vartur, there are several specific regulations that are particularly pertinent:

  • Property Ownership Laws: Foreigners can fully own properties in freehold areas, which is pivotal for expats and international investors.
  • Rent Control Policies: These regulations might limit how much landlords can increase rent annually, providing stability to renters while ensuring landlords receive a fair return on investment.
  • Real Estate Regulatory Authority Guidelines: This body oversees transactions, ensuring ethical practices and professional standards are upheld across the board.

The knowledge of such regulations is vital for anyone looking to invest here. For instance, understanding the implications of property ownership laws is crucial as it provides a pathway for foreign investments while also ensuring that the local market remains robust.

Government Initiatives

The government of Dubai has been proactive in implementing initiatives aimed at cementing the emirate's position as a global real estate hub. Key initiatives include:

  1. Dubai Land Department Initiatives: The government has launched various programs to streamline property registration and enhance transaction security. This instills confidence among local and foreign investors alike.
  2. Expo 2020 Legacy Projects: Many real estate developments in Vartur are designed to complement the long-term vision stemming from the Expo event, driving up interest and property values.
  3. Investor-Friendly Policies: Policies like long-term visas for property investors have been introduced to attract more foreign capital. This can lead to an increase in demand across Vartur, thus bolstering the market.

These initiatives not only improve the investor experience but also create a positive feedback loop, encouraging further investment in the Vartur real estate sector. Financing Difficulties

Even if one identifies an ideal property, financing can be an uphill battle. Vartur’s real estate market is influenced by various financing challenges, which may deter or stall investments.

Key financing challenges include:

  • High-interest rates: With fluctuations in interest rates, borrowing costs can become steep, discouraging potential buyers and investors.
  • Stringent lending criteria: Banks and financial institutions may enforce rigorous requirements in terms of creditworthiness and down payments, restricting access to mortgage options for many.
  • Currency fluctuations: For international investors, varying currency values can complicate financing terms, creating additional financial burdens.

Navigating these financing hurdles necessitates meticulous planning and strategy. It might be wise to build solid relationships with local financial advisors who understand the landscape of Vartur real estate. Furthermore, having a diversified financial portfolio can provide more options, enabling potential investors to tackle those financing challenges head-on.
